Fernhollow's buying team has signalled interest in a 60-store rollout but wants unit pricing cut 15%. Margins hold only if we commit to volume manufacturing with Orvale Fabrication.

Branch managers should prepare capacity estimates before the review. The commercial direction we intend to take is summarised below.

management briefing: Only 33 of the 205 pilot accounts renewed Kasath, so a churn review is set for October 17. Weniusek Logistics is in early talks to buy Holethax Freight for about $345.6 million.

Ticket #: open. Site: Fennick House, Level 2 media wing. Requestor: L&D team. Contractors from Osprey Visuals booked to fit acoustic panels and lighting rig in Studio B ahead of the training-video shoot. Access window: Tuesday–Thursday, 08:00–17:00. Loading via rear dock only; no equipment through the atrium. Studio door is on the secured corridor past the edit suites. Contractors must sign in at the service desk each morning and wear hi-vis in the dock area. Use the door code below for the corridor entrance.

staff pass of kajop-kawef = bdg-I-25

**Checklist: formula sandboxing (Calcwright 3.2)** — Before you stamp this, double-check that user-supplied formulas in Calcwright sheets actually run inside the new Penna sandbox, not the legacy eval path. We had one sneaky fallback in the import flow last cycle. Kill switches should default to sandbox-on, and the fuzz suite needs a green run against the nested-lambda corpus. If anything times out, that's a block, not a warning. The verification run is identified by the token below.

session token of kagup-hahaf = htk3_2b8